Transaction 3ebbdcbfabadbb8d9c3f72ef82176f8d3731276c3e8e1a1de96dfc0b67986e55

21 Input
2 Outputs
  • 3ebbdcbfabadbb8d9c3f72ef82176f8d3731276c3e8e1a1de96dfc0b67986e55:0
  • value  543875387
    address  1FvccYDNKr75nnSECe7bFYunFvNVkjLHmq
  • 3ebbdcbfabadbb8d9c3f72ef82176f8d3731276c3e8e1a1de96dfc0b67986e55:1
  • value  1000131
    address  1BdRq1NM27kd69ZJ64PH59KJfbsiF2FVF